Bruce Slayter, the managing director of risk management services for Chicago-based broker has been named chair of the first loss control practice group for International Inc., a network of 28 leading independent brokers in the United States and Canada.
Slayter joined Mesirow four years ago after working in the insurance industry for more than 20 years. At Mesirow he oversees risk management services, including loss prevention consulting for clients.
RiskProNet International is headquartered in Menlo Park, Calif.
